Max Klinger
Vom Tode II. Theil (S. 230-241)
the complete portfolio of 12 engravings and etchings with aquatint, 1885-1898, on Imperial Japan paper, with the title, contents and numbering pages, copy number 60, from the first edition published by Amsler & Ruthardt, Berlin, each sheet with the copy number 60 blindstamped in the lower left corner of the platemark, the full sheets, Elend (S. 236) with some creases in the margins, Mutter und Kind (Tote Mutter) and An die Schönheit (S. 239, 241) with light-staining, otherwise in very good condition, all within the original paper mounts, within the original light green cloth-covered portfolio with the name of the artist and the title in gilt on the front, the portfolio faded and with some minor defects(portfolio)
S. 610 x 462 mm. (and similar)
